After the rain yesterday mornin, my neighbor Mr. Kirk talked me into goin down below Nickajack Dam to chase the stripe around. We put the boat in about 11 o'clock and put several in the boat right off the bat. It got pretty windy but we wound up catchin 15 or 20 small stripe. Water at the dam was between 49 and 53 and every boat I saw up there was catchin something! Mr. Kirk boated about a 3.5lb spot on a spoon next to the big lock wall in 20ft of water which was very impressive! We moved on downriver to chase the smallies and get out of the wind a little. Hit several spots that have produced in the past. Had 2 bites right off the bat but couldn't seal the deal. Then, hooked into a toad! Fought her for about ten seconds or so and she pulled off. Never got to see it, but by the way it was fightin and pulling drag, probably would've been a personal best! Fished for about another hour with a couple of spots and a nice 3lb smallie. Captain Kirk took a picture with my phone but forgot to hit SAVE or I would have posted it! All in all a good day on the water.
